Has Coco Gauff won Wimbledon? Not yet, but she's already made history
Coco Gauff, now 22 and a two-time Grand Slam champion, is one match away from her first Wimbledon final as of July 8, 2026, marking the deepest run of her career at the All England Club. Gauff first made history at Wimbledon in 2019 as a 15-year-old, becoming the youngest player to reach the main draw since the Open Era began in 1968, defeating Venus Williams in straight sets before reaching the Round of 16. That 2019 run had remained her best result at Wimbledon until her current 2026 campaign.
